Understanding Visitor Traffic

Tracking User Sessions

Monitoring user sessions is a fundamental aspect of analyzing website traffic. Each session represents a period during which a user interacts with your site, encompassing various actions such as page views, clicks, and events. By tracking these sessions, you can gain insights into how long visitors stay on your site and which pages they frequent the most. This information is vital for identifying popular content and understanding user engagement levels. It allows businesses to refine their strategies by focusing on high-traffic areas and improving less popular sections to enhance overall user experience.

Geographic Insights

Geographic data reveals where your visitors are coming from, providing a valuable perspective on your audience demographics. This information can help tailor marketing efforts based on regional preferences or behaviors. For instance, if a significant portion of your traffic originates from a specific country or city, you may consider localizing content or running targeted advertising campaigns in those areas. Understanding geographic distribution also aids in optimizing server locations to improve site speed and performance for users in different regions.

Device Usage Trends

Analyzing device usage trends is crucial in today’s multi-device world. Google Analytics allows you to see whether users are accessing your site via desktop computers, tablets, or mobile devices. This data can inform responsive design decisions and ensure that your website provides an optimal experience across all platforms. If the analytics indicate that a large segment of users is browsing on mobile devices, prioritizing mobile optimization becomes essential to cater to this audience effectively.

Analyzing Conversion Rates

Setting Up Goals

Establishing clear goals within Google Analytics is critical for measuring conversion rates accurately. Goals can range from completing a purchase to signing up for a newsletter or downloading an app. By defining what constitutes a successful interaction on your website, you can track how well users are moving through the conversion funnel. This insight enables businesses to identify bottlenecks in the customer journey and implement strategies to enhance conversions effectively.

E-commerce Tracking

For online retailers, e-commerce tracking provides detailed insights into sales performance. This feature allows businesses to monitor metrics such as revenue generated, average order value, and product performance. By understanding which products are selling well and which aren’t, companies can adjust their inventory and marketing strategies accordingly. Moreover, e-commerce tracking helps assess the effectiveness of promotional campaigns by correlating sales data with specific marketing efforts.

Attribution Modeling

Attribution modeling is essential for understanding how different channels contribute to conversions. Google Analytics offers various models that assign credit for conversions across multiple touchpoints in the customer journey. For example, knowing whether social media campaigns or email marketing played a more significant role in driving sales allows marketers to allocate resources more effectively and optimize their overall marketing mix.

Enhancing User Engagement

Bounce Rate Analysis

The bounce rate is a critical metric that indicates the percentage of visitors who leave your site after viewing only one page. A high bounce rate may suggest that users aren’t finding what they expected or that the landing pages need improvement. By analyzing bounce rates across different pages, you can identify content that needs enhancement or redesigning to engage visitors better and encourage them to explore further.

User Flow Visualization

User flow visualization provides an overview of how visitors navigate through your website. This feature illustrates the paths users take from one page to another, highlighting common routes as well as drop-off points where they exit the site. Understanding user flow helps pinpoint areas where improvements can be made—whether it’s simplifying navigation structures or providing clearer calls-to-action—to ensure users have a seamless experience throughout their journey.

Event Tracking Implementation

Event tracking enables businesses to monitor specific interactions beyond standard page views—such as video plays, downloads, or button clicks. By implementing event tracking within Google Analytics, you gain deeper insights into user behavior and engagement with particular features of your site. This data can inform future enhancements and help determine which interactive elements resonate most with your audience.

Leveraging Audience Segmentation

Creating Custom Segments

Custom segments allow marketers to analyze specific subsets of their audience based on criteria such as demographics, behavior patterns, or acquisition channels. By creating tailored segments within Google Analytics, businesses can dive deeper into understanding distinct groups’ preferences and actions on their sites. These insights enable more targeted marketing efforts and personalized experiences that resonate with each segment effectively.

User Demographics Insights

Understanding user demographics—such as age range, gender distribution, and interests—can significantly enhance marketing strategies. Google Analytics provides comprehensive demographic reports that allow businesses to tailor their messaging and offerings according to the characteristics of their primary audience segments. Knowing who visits your site helps shape content creation efforts and ensures alignment with user expectations.

Behavioral Insights Over Time

Analyzing behavioral trends over time offers invaluable insights into how visitor interactions evolve with changes in marketing strategies or external factors like seasonal trends. By examining historical data alongside current metrics in Google Analytics, businesses can identify patterns that inform future planning efforts—whether launching new products or adjusting promotional tactics based on past performance.

Optimizing Marketing Strategies

Campaign Performance Measurement

Measuring campaign performance is essential for assessing the effectiveness of various marketing initiatives across channels such as email campaigns, paid ads, or social media promotions. Google Analytics allows marketers to track traffic sources linked directly back to specific campaigns through UTM parameters added to URLs used in promotions. Analyzing this data helps gauge return on investment (ROI) for each campaign while enabling ongoing optimization based on real-time feedback.
